数据库开发接口标准是什么

不及物动词 其他 21

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库开发接口标准是为了统一数据库开发过程中的接口规范,以提高开发效率和降低开发成本。以下是数据库开发接口标准的几个重要方面:

    1. SQL语法标准化:SQL是数据库操作的核心语言,数据库开发接口标准要求实现符合SQL标准的语法,确保不同数据库系统之间的兼容性。SQL标准包括数据定义语言(DDL)、数据操作语言(DML)和数据控制语言(DCL)等方面的规范。

    2. 数据库连接接口:数据库开发接口标准定义了数据库连接的接口规范,包括连接字符串的格式、连接参数的设置等。通过统一的接口规范,开发人员可以方便地在不同的数据库系统之间切换,而无需修改大量的代码。

    3. 数据库操作接口:数据库开发接口标准规定了对数据库进行增删改查等操作的接口规范,包括数据查询、数据插入、数据更新、数据删除等。通过统一的接口规范,开发人员可以在不同的数据库系统之间实现相同的操作逻辑,提高开发效率。

    4. 数据库事务接口:数据库开发接口标准定义了事务的接口规范,包括事务的开始、提交和回滚等操作。通过统一的接口规范,开发人员可以方便地控制事务的边界,确保数据的一致性和完整性。

    5. 错误处理接口:数据库开发接口标准定义了对错误和异常的处理接口规范,包括错误代码的定义、错误信息的返回等。通过统一的接口规范,开发人员可以方便地处理数据库操作过程中的各种错误和异常情况。

    总之,数据库开发接口标准是为了规范数据库开发过程中的接口设计,提高开发效率和降低开发成本。通过遵循接口标准,开发人员可以更加方便地在不同的数据库系统之间切换,提高代码的可维护性和可扩展性。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    数据库开发接口标准是一套统一的规范,用于定义数据库系统和应用程序之间的交互方式。这些标准旨在提高数据库开发的效率和可移植性,使不同的数据库系统能够以一种统一的方式与应用程序进行通信。

    在数据库开发中,常见的接口标准包括以下几个方面:

    1. SQL标准:SQL(Structured Query Language)是一种用于管理关系型数据库的语言,是数据库开发中最常用的接口标准。SQL标准定义了一套通用的语法和命令,用于查询、插入、更新和删除数据库中的数据。虽然不同的数据库系统可能存在一些差异,但大部分数据库系统都遵循SQL标准,使得开发人员可以在不同的数据库系统间进行迁移和兼容。

    2. ODBC标准:ODBC(Open Database Connectivity)是一种用于访问数据库的接口标准,提供了一套统一的API(Application Programming Interface)用于连接和操作不同的数据库系统。ODBC标准定义了一套通用的函数和数据类型,使得开发人员可以通过标准的API来访问和操作数据库,而不需要关注具体的数据库系统。

    3. JDBC标准:JDBC(Java Database Connectivity)是一种用于访问数据库的Java标准,提供了一套Java接口和类库,用于连接和操作不同的数据库系统。JDBC标准定义了一套通用的接口和类,使得开发人员可以使用Java语言来访问和操作数据库。JDBC还提供了一套用于执行SQL语句的API,使得开发人员可以通过Java代码来执行SQL查询、插入、更新和删除操作。

    4. ADO.NET标准:ADO.NET(ActiveX Data Objects .NET)是一种用于访问数据库的.NET标准,提供了一套.NET接口和类库,用于连接和操作不同的数据库系统。ADO.NET标准定义了一套通用的接口和类,使得开发人员可以使用.NET语言(如C#、VB.NET)来访问和操作数据库。ADO.NET还提供了一套用于执行SQL语句的API,使得开发人员可以通过.NET代码来执行SQL查询、插入、更新和删除操作。

    除了上述常见的接口标准外,还有一些数据库系统提供了自己的专有接口,如Oracle的OCI(Oracle Call Interface)、Microsoft SQL Server的TDS(Tabular Data Stream)等。这些专有接口通常提供了更高级的功能和性能优化,但缺乏通用性和可移植性。

    综上所述,数据库开发接口标准是一套统一的规范,用于定义数据库系统和应用程序之间的交互方式。常见的接口标准包括SQL标准、ODBC标准、JDBC标准和ADO.NET标准等,它们提供了一套通用的API和函数,使得开发人员可以使用不同的编程语言来访问和操作数据库。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库开发接口标准是一种约定俗成的规范,用于定义数据库和应用程序之间的通信接口,以便实现数据的存储、读取、更新和删除等操作。以下是数据库开发接口的一般标准:

    1. 数据库连接接口:

      • 数据库驱动程序加载:通过加载数据库驱动程序来建立与数据库的连接。
      • 连接参数设置:设置连接数据库所需的参数,如数据库地址、端口、用户名和密码等。
      • 连接建立与关闭:通过调用连接接口来建立与数据库的连接,并在不使用时关闭连接。
    2. 数据库操作接口:

      • 数据查询接口:用于执行数据库查询操作,如SELECT语句,以获取符合条件的数据。
      • 数据插入接口:用于执行数据库插入操作,将数据添加到数据库中。
      • 数据更新接口:用于执行数据库更新操作,修改数据库中已有的数据。
      • 数据删除接口:用于执行数据库删除操作,删除数据库中的数据。
    3. 事务管理接口:

      • 事务开始与提交:通过调用接口来开始一个事务,并在完成操作后提交事务。
      • 事务回滚:在事务执行过程中发生错误时,可以调用接口来回滚事务,撤销已执行的操作。
    4. 数据库连接池接口:

      • 连接池配置:设置连接池的参数,如最大连接数、最小连接数、空闲连接超时等。
      • 连接获取与释放:从连接池中获取连接,并在使用完毕后释放连接,以便其他线程使用。
    5. 数据库元数据接口:

      • 数据库信息查询:查询数据库的基本信息,如数据库名称、版本、表结构等。
      • 表信息查询:查询表的基本信息,如表名、字段名称、字段类型等。
      • 索引信息查询:查询表的索引信息,如索引名称、索引字段等。
    6. 异常处理接口:

      • 数据库异常处理:对数据库操作过程中的异常进行捕获和处理,以保证程序的健壮性和稳定性。
      • 错误日志记录:在出现错误时,可以将错误信息记录到日志文件中,以便进行排查和分析。

    以上是数据库开发接口的一般标准,具体的实现可能会因不同的数据库厂商而有所差异。开发人员在进行数据库开发时,应遵守相应的接口标准,以便实现与数据库的良好交互。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部